- ➤ After a mayoral proclamation, May 10 was declared Neighborhood Youth Sports Day in Springfield as families gathered at Grant Beach Park to enjoy the 18th season of the local sports league — which offers soccer, flag football, and baseball for just $10 per child — and celebrate community unity. - ➤ On May 10, a bicyclist died near Broadmoor Street and Glenstone Avenue when 78-year-old Ann Schonert turned right in her 2012 Mazda 3—Springfield Police said the investigation is ongoing. Springfield Daily Citizen

- ➤ The Springfield Police Department is offering a free one-day motorcycle safety course called Share the Road on May 17 to help riders improve their skills—applications must be received by noon on May 15 from those with a valid motorcycle endorsement and a street-legal motorcycle. KY3
- ➤ State Rep. Betsy Fogle will run for the vacant state Senate seat in 2026 when Lincoln Hough retires, and she said her campaign will focus on lowering living costs, making streets safer, and improving access to health care and schools for Springfield families. Springfield Daily Citizen

- ➤ The FDA warned people not to buy or use products containing tianeptine—an opioid called gas station heroin because it is found in dietary supplements like Tianaa, Zaza, Neptune’s Fix, Pegasus and TD Red. A Missouri House bill to restrict the drug failed, and health experts explained that high doses may lead to confusion, dizziness and even death. KY3
